Sgt. Caspers responded to a 2 a.m. “suspicious persons” call at a local retail store. As his patrol unit came to a stop in front of the store, Caspers stepped from the car to check if the door was locked. He “walked no more than two steps” when the suspect opened the front door, catching Caspers totally off guard, firing four shots at the officer. One slug, from the .38, struck Caspers on the left chest pocket. Caspers returned fire at the fleeing man before calling for assistance. The .38 slug was retrieved from Caspers” Second Chance® vest, directly over the heart area
